7 Pregnancy Tips for First Time Moms

This is a simple guide to preparing for pregnancy and having a healthy pregnancy. Whether you’re new to the pregnancy journey or just looking to get some helpful advice, these tips can help make your pregnancy experience as smooth and enjoyable as possible.

1. Start by seeing a doctor.

The first thing to do when you find out you’re pregnant is make an appointment with your doctor or midwife. They will be able to answer any questions you have and help you get started on a healthy pregnancy.

2. Make sure you’re eating healthy foods.

Eating healthy is important for everyone, but it’s especially important when you’re pregnant. Make sure your pregnancy diet includes plenty of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and protein-rich foods like meat, eggs, dairy, and beans.

Making nutritious choices will ensure that you and your baby have all the nutrients you need to stay healthy.

3. Get plenty of exercise.

Staying active during pregnancy is important for both you and your baby. It can help reduce pregnancy symptoms like back pain, fatigue, and swelling, and it will also make delivery easier when the time comes. A few pregnancy-friendly exercises to try are walking, swimming, and pregnancy yoga.

4. Take prenatal vitamins.

Prenatal vitamins are a supplement that contain important nutrients like folic acid, iron, and calcium that you and your baby need during pregnancy. Your doctor will likely recommend that you start taking them as soon as you find out you’re pregnant.

5. Avoid alcohol and cigarettes.

When you’re pregnant, it’s best to avoid both alcohol and cigarettes altogether, as they can have negative effects on your pregnancy. It’s also important to stay away from drugs like marijuana or cocaine, which are dangerous for your baby and can increase the risk of pregnancy complications.

6. Deal with stress in healthy ways.

Pregnancy can be a stressful time, but it’s important to find healthy ways to cope with the stress. Some helpful coping mechanisms include exercise, meditation, socializing with friends and family, and taking some time for yourself to relax.

7. Prepare for labor and delivery.

One of the most important pregnancy tips is to prepare yourself for labor and delivery by learning what it will entail, gathering any necessary items like a birth plan or breast pump, and talking to your doctor about options like natural childbirth or epidurals.

How long do first times moms stay pregnant?

The pregnancy length for first-time moms varies depending on a number of factors, including the mother’s age, health status, and pregnancy complications. In general, pregnancy lasts about 40 weeks.[*] It is important to consult with your doctor throughout your pregnancy to stay on top of any potential complications.

Nutrition And Diet During Pregnancy

What a woman eats and drinks during pregnancy is her baby’s main source of nourishment. As the baby grows and develops, so do his or her nutritional needs. It is important for pregnant women to eat nutritious foods that will provide the essential vitamins, minerals, and nutrients needed for a healthy pregnancy.

Pregnant women need to eat a variety of foods to get all the nutrients they and their growing babies need. Increase your consumption of foods high in protein, such as lean meats, eggs, dairy products, legumes, and beans.

Fruits and vegetables are also important for pregnancy nutrition as they contain essential vitamins and minerals like folate, vitamin C, potassium, and fiber.

Consume plenty of fluids, especially water, to stay hydrated and avoid pregnancy complications like constipation and swelling.

A healthy diet during pregnancy will help ensure a safe delivery and a healthy baby.

Exercise During Pregnancy

Exercise is important for all women, but it is especially beneficial during pregnancy. Staying active can help reduce pregnancy discomforts like back pain and fatigue, and it can also prepare the body for labor and delivery.

Pregnancy Tips for First Time Moms: Exercise!

Pregnant women should aim to get at least 30 minutes of moderate exercise most days of the week. Some safe and pregnancy-friendly exercises include walking, pregnancy yoga, swimming, and low-impact cardio.

It is also important to consult with your doctor before starting an exercise routine during pregnancy. This can help ensure that you are getting the right type and amount of exercise for your needs and pregnancy stage.
